中国飞行汽车飞入阿联酋
Ren Min Wang· 2025-09-11 01:23
Core Points - The UAE's civil aviation authority has granted Xiaopeng Huitian a special flight certificate for its "land aircraft carrier" (X3-F), marking a significant step for Chinese flying car companies in international markets [1] - The event was attended by key officials from the UAE and China, highlighting the importance of this collaboration in advancing low-altitude electric manned flight technology [1] Group 1 - The special flight certificate allows Xiaopeng Huitian to conduct manned flight tests in multiple locations across the UAE, representing the first such certification for a Chinese flying car company abroad [1] - A strategic cooperation agreement was signed between the UAE's transportation authority and Xiaopeng Huitian, focusing on flight car testing certification and application scenarios [3] - The agreement aims to leverage the UAE's progressive policies and geographical advantages to explore applications of the land aircraft carrier in government transportation, flight experiences, tourism, and emergency rescue [3] Group 2 - The UAE has been actively promoting low-altitude flight and has implemented various policies to attract global companies to participate in its "smart city" initiatives [5] - Xiaopeng Huitian's X3-F demonstrated stable control performance during test flights, showcasing capabilities such as hovering, forward flight, and 360-degree rotation [5] - The X3-F features an advanced cockpit design that replaces traditional mechanical instruments with an integrated smart display, supporting both automatic and manual driving modes [5]
